Femi Otedola Early Life and Education

Femi Otedola was born on 4th November 1962 in Ibadan, the capital city of Oyo State. His father was the late Sir Michael Otedola, who was the governor of Lagos State from 1992 to 1993. His mother is Lady Doja Otedola, a loving and supportive woman who encouraged his entrepreneurial spirit from a young age. Femi Otedola was the second son in a family of four male children.

He grew up in Lagos with his family and attended a seminary school for some time. He had a passion for business and started making money when he was six by offering pedicure and manicure services to guests at his parents’ house. He also sold sweets and biscuits at school to his classmates.

He completed his early education at the University of Lagos staff school and then proceeded to Olivet Baptist High School in Oyo. He later gained admission into Obafemi Awolowo University in Ile-Ife, Osun State, where he obtained his first degree.

Femi Otedola Business Career

Femi Otedola started his business career in the family printing press, where he worked as a marketing personnel. He then ventured into his own business by founding a finance, investments, and trading company called CentreForce Ltd. He also established an insurance firm named Swift Insurance and a shipping company named SeaForce Shipping Company.

In 2003, he founded Zenon Petroleum and Gas Ltd, a petroleum products marketing and distribution company. He invested heavily in downstream infrastructure development and acquired storage depots, cargo vessels, and fuel-tanker trucks. He also became a significant shareholder in several Nigerian banks, such as Zenith Bank and United Bank for Africa (UBA).

By 2005, Zenon Petroleum and Gas Ltd became the leading distributor of diesel in Nigeria, supplying fuel to most of the major manufacturers and corporations in the country, such as Dangote Group, Cadbury, Coca-Cola, Nigerian Breweries, MTN, Unilever, Nestle and Guinness.

In 2007, he acquired a 28.7 percent stake in African Petroleum, one of Nigeria’s largest fuel marketers. He rebranded the company as Forte Oil PLC in 2010 and transformed it into a diversified energy company with interests in power generation, upstream services, renewable energy, and retail outlets.

In 2013, he became the first African to partner with the oil giant Chevron, through his subsidiary Forte Upstream Services, to invest in power generation in Nigeria. He also acquired a controlling stake in Geregu Power PLC, a gas-fired power plant in Kogi State.

In 2019, he sold his shares in Forte Oil PLC to focus on the power sector. He is currently the executive chairman of Geregu Power PLC, which plans to expand its capacity from 414 megawatts to 970 megawatts by 2023.

Femi Otedola Philanthropy and Social Impact

Femi Otedola is not only a successful businessman but also a compassionate philanthropist who has donated generously to various causes, especially in the health and education sectors. He has supported several initiatives and organizations, such as the Save the Children Fund, the Lagos State Security Trust Fund, the Nigerian Academy of Engineering, the National Arts Theatre, the Centre for Values in Leadership, and the Mike Adenuga Foundation.

Some of his notable philanthropic gestures include:

  • Donating $14 million to the completion of the National Ecumenical Centre, Nigeria’s primary place of Christian worship, in 2005.

  • Donating N200 million to the Lagos State Security Trust Fund, a public-private partnership to enhance security in Lagos State, in 2007.

  • Donating N100 million to the Otedola College of Primary Education, a teacher training institution in Lagos State, in 2008.

  • Donating N300 million to the Faculty of Engineering of the University of Lagos, his alma mater, in 2011.

  • Donating N80 million to the rehabilitation of the National Arts Theatre, a cultural landmark in Lagos State, in 2012.

  • Donating N1 billion to the Save the Children Fund, a global charity that supports children in need, in 2019. He also donated N5 billion to the Cuppy Foundation, a charity founded by his daughter Florence Otedola, aka DJ Cuppy, to support the education and welfare of Nigerian children.

  • Donating N18 million to the Lagos State University Teaching Hospital for the medical bills of a former Nigerian international footballer, Christian Chukwu, who was diagnosed with prostate cancer in 2019.

  • Donating N30 million to the medical bills of a veteran Nigerian actor, Sadiq Daba, who was battling leukemia and prostate cancer in 2019.

  • Donating N1 billion to the Nigerian government to support the fight against the COVID-19 pandemic in 2020.

Femi Otedola Personal Life and Family

Femi Otedola is married to Nana Otedola, a businesswoman and the CEO of Garment Care, a dry cleaning service. They have four children: Tolani, Florence, Temi, and Fewa Otedola.

Tolani is a singer and songwriter who was born to Otedola and his former wife, Olayinka Odukoya. She has released several singles, such as “Maybe Baby”, “Ba Mi Lo”, and “Badman”.

Florence, popularly known as DJ Cuppy, is a DJ and music producer who has collaborated with artists such as Tekno, Zlatan, and Wyclef Jean. She is also a tourism ambassador for Nigeria and the founder of the Cuppy Foundation.

Temi is an actress, a style blogger, and an aspiring designer. She runs a fashion blog called JTO Fashion and has starred in a Netflix original series, Citation, directed by Kunle Afolayan.

Fewa is the youngest and only son of Otedola. He has a particular condition called autism spectrum disorder, which affects his communication and social skills. He is loved and supported by his family and friends.

Femi Otedola has homes in Lagos, Abuja, Dubai, London, and New York City. He is a lover of art, music, and travel. He is also a devout Christian who attends the Redeemed Christian Church of God.
